Key Features of a 2.5 Inch Ball Valve
A 2.5 inch ball valve, as the name suggests, features a 2.5-inch diameter bore, making it suitable for handling substantial fluid flow. The core component is a hollow, perforated and pivoting ball, typically made of chrome-plated brass, stainless steel, or PVC. Rotating the ball a quarter turn controls the flow – open for full flow, closed for complete shutoff. Key features include quick operation, tight sealing, and minimal pressure drop when fully open. Applications of a 2.5 Inch Ball Valve
The versatility of the 2.5 inch ball valve lends itself to a vast array of applications. Common uses include water supply systems, irrigation, fire protection systems, oil and gas industries, chemical processing, and even residential plumbing. In irrigation, they control water flow to different zones. In industrial settings, they regulate the flow of various chemicals and fluids. Maintenance and Longevity of Your Ball Valve
Proper maintenance is crucial for ensuring the longevity and reliable performance of your 2.5 inch ball valve. Regular inspection for leaks, corrosion, and wear is recommended. Lubrication of the valve stem can help maintain smooth operation. Avoid over-tightening the valve handle, as this can damage the internal components. Following these simple maintenance tips can significantly extend the lifespan of your valve and prevent costly repairs. Frequently Asked Questions (FAQs)
What is the typical lifespan of a 2.5 inch ball valve?
The lifespan of a 2.5 inch ball valve varies depending on factors such as material, operating conditions, and frequency of use. Generally, a well-maintained ball valve can last for 5-10 years or even longer. However, regular inspection and maintenance are crucial. Corrosive environments or frequent cycling can shorten the lifespan. Selecting a valve constructed from appropriate materials for your application will contribute to a longer service life.
What pressure ratings are available for 2.5 inch ball valves?
2.5 inch ball valves are available in a wide range of pressure ratings, typically ranging from 150 PSI to 1000 PSI or higher, depending on the material and construction. It’s crucial to select a valve with a pressure rating that meets or exceeds the maximum pressure of your system to ensure safe and reliable operation. How do I determine the correct connection type for my application?
The correct connection type depends on your piping system and the fluid being handled. Common connection types include threaded (NPT, BSP), flanged (ANSI, DIN), and socket weld. Threaded connections are suitable for smaller pipes and lower pressures, while flanged connections are preferred for larger pipes and higher pressures. Can a 2.5 inch ball valve be used with abrasive fluids?
Using a 2.5 inch ball valve with abrasive fluids can lead to premature wear and failure. In such cases, it's recommended to select a valve with a hardened ball and seats specifically designed to resist abrasion. Materials like stainless steel or ceramic are often used for these applications. Consider also using a filter upstream of the valve to reduce the amount of abrasive particles.
